Circus World Museum in Baraboo, Wisconsin is designated a National Historic Landmark by the U.S. Department of the Interior and is located at the site of the original Ringling Bros. Circus winter quarters. Circus World Museum collects, preserves and interprets archival material and artifacts relating to the history of the American circus, maintains and operates a circus museum and library and research center, encourages an appreciation of the historic role of the circus in American life through educational programming, including the presentation of live circus performances.
